【技术实现步骤摘要】
一种网络流量的控制方法、装置、网络设备及存储介质
[0001]本专利技术涉及网络
,尤其涉及一种网络流量的控制方法、装置、网络设备及存储介质。
技术介绍
[0002]在企业及校园环境下,通常需要组建企业或校园内部的局域网络。但在内部局域网络的使用者较多时,常常发生会因为其中一个使用者占用了过多的网络流量,导致整个局域网络的其他使用者无法正常地连接外部网络。
[0003]现有技术中,对局域网络的使用者进行网络流量限制,通常只能针对特定的内部网络接口进行直接限速,而无法针对局域网内特定类型的数据或针对特定传输队列进行调度。这导致在局域网内部网络出现拥堵时,无法优先传输指定接口的、特定类型的数据。
技术实现思路
[0004]本专利技术实施例提供一种网络流量的控制方法、装置、网络设备及存储介质,以解决在局域网内部网络出现拥堵时,无法优先传输指定接口的、特定类型的数据的问题。
[0005]一种网络流量的控制方法,包括:
[0006]获取设备接口接收到的所有数据报文,获取所述设备接口中所有的 ...
【技术保护点】
【技术特征摘要】
1.一种网络流量的控制方法,其特征在于,包括:获取设备接口接收到的所有数据报文,获取所述设备接口中所有的传输队列;在每个所述传输队列中,依据所述数据报文的预期类别和预期类别优先级,生成所述传输队列对应的分类规则;当所述数据报文进入所述传输队列后,依据对应的所述分类规则,将所述数据报文进行排序,得到按所述预期类别优先级排列的序列报文;依次输出所述序列报文。2.如权利要求1所述的网络流量的控制方法,其特征在于,所述传输队列包括根传输队列和子传输队列,所述在每个所述传输队列中,依据数据包类别的预期优先级,生成所述传输队列对应的分类规则,包括:在所述根传输队列中,生成预期数量的所述子传输队列;依据所述预期优先级,生成每个所述子传输队列的分类规则。3.如权利要求1所述的网络流量的控制方法,其特征在于,所述分类规则包括限速分类规则和不限速分类规则,所述依据数据包类别的预期优先级,生成所述传输队列对应的分类规则之前,所述方法还包括:依据所述数据报文的预期输入接口类型、预期输出接口类型、预期传输协议类型、预期数据类型、预期目的地、预期来源地,得出需要限速的数据包类别和不需要限速的数据包类别。4.如权利要求1所述的网络流量的控制方法,其特征在于,所述将所述序列报文依次输出所述传输队列,包括:判断所述设备接口是否需要限速;若需要,读取所述设备接口的接口限制速度;依据所述接口限制速度和所述分类规则,确定所述传输队列中不同的分类传输速度;依据不同的所述分类传输速度,依次输出所述序列报文。5.如权利要求4所述的网络流量的控制方法,其特征在于,所述依据所述接口限制速度和所述分类规则,确定所述传输队列中不同的分类传输速度,包括:依据每个所述传输队列的队列优先级,在每个所...
【专利技术属性】
技术研发人员:涂汉榆,张远茂,董浩,
申请(专利权)人:深圳市共进电子股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。